Odisha train crash: Seat swap saves lives of father, daughter

The father-daughter duo boarded the train at Kharagpur and were supposed to get down at Cuttack as they had an appointment with a doctor on Saturday. Though they had the tickets to travel in a third AC coach, the child insisted on sitting near a window.
